In response to the news that Residents of Edmonton Angel Community Together (REACT) have received £200,000 from the Mayor of London’s High Streets for All Challenge, to deliver a cultural programme out of the Living Room Library on Fore Street, local London Assembly Member, Joanne McCartney AM, said:

“Our local high streets have been hit hard by the pandemic so far, and social enterprise projects like the one being delivered by REACT are key to breathing new life into them.

“This new cultural enterprise programme being funded by the Mayor, will not only place the revamped Fore Street library back at the centre of the community, but help to equip local young people with the skills they need to succeed with mentoring and training opportunities”.
